'It's like driving on roads in a third world country'


A VILLAGE near Henley is suffering ongoing issues with potholes, reminiscent of a “third-world country”. People in Checkendon have voiced frustration at the number of “dangerous” potholes on their roads. She said: “The potholes have got so dangerous that people can’t even get down the road to us without damaging their car. But the potholes, they really hamper business.”Mrs Greenbury said the roads in Checkendon make her feel like she is living in a “third-world country”. “Additional teams and resources are being made available to repair potholes on Oxfordshire’s roads.
